I have new information from the Meyer Werft concerning the blocks of the Anthem in front of the Quantum: They build two swimming parts of the Anthem in front of the Quantum (one after another). After the Float Out of the Quantum, they will float in these two parts. Maybe we will see two Anthem "mini float outs"?
